STRUGGLES WITH VIABILITY

But the journey has its challenges, especially when it comes to the viability of running a farm.

Nearly five years into his farming journey, Mr Leonard Teo remains uncertain about the future of his business.

Mr Teo, 25, is the founder and resident farmer at Straits Agriculture, a rooftop farm along Upper Jurong Road. He entered the industry in 2021 during the pandemic, when food security was under the spotlight.
